Computer simulations of pedaling have shown that a wide range of pedaling tasks can be performed if each limb has the capability of executing six biomechanical functions, which are arranged into three pairs of alternating antagonistic functions. The acute occlusion of a coronary artery without the evidence of myocardial infarction might immediately affect both the diagnosis and treatment of coronary artery disease. We present the case with a sudden occlusion of the left main coronary artery without typical chest pain following an exercise tolerance test and rapid spontaneous reperfusion of the left main coronary artery.

After stroke, paretic leg motor impairment is typically viewed as a unilateral control deficit. However, much of the neural circuitry controlling normal leg function is organized bilaterally to produce coordinated, task-specific activity in the two legs. The purpose of this descriptive study was to examine bicycle pedaling as a model for studying motor control dysfunction in persons with hemiplegia. Results of a kinematic analysis of the involved lower extremity of 10 hemiplegic patients were compared with the lower-extremity kinematic data of 10 "normal" (nonhemiplegic) subjects.
